1.Investigation on two family clusters of COVID-19 in a county of Baotou city in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region
Chunfang LIU ; Tianxing LYU ; Zhengran LIU ; Hanbing WAN ; Suhua WANG ; Liang LIN ; Min ZHANG ; Yuhang ZHAO ; Li WANG ; Xin SU ; Yeli YANG ; Yuhua ZHU ; Peiyan LIU
Chinese Journal of Epidemiology 2020;41(8):1210-1213
Objective:To investigate the epidemiological characteristics and transmission chain of COVID-19 in two families, and to provide scientific evidence for effective prevention and control measures.Methods:Field epidemiological investigation was conducted for the COVID-19 cases occurred in two families and the close contacts in a county of Baotou city in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region. Descriptive statistical analysis on epidemiological data was conducted.Results:The infection source of the COVID-19 cases in the two families was a man who had living history in Wuhan. After his return, his parents were infected by him. A few days later, the members of a neighbor family were found to be infected, and relatives of this family were also infected after dining together repeatedly. Finally, ten confirmed cases and three suspected cases of COVID-19 were detected in the two families.Conclusions:Human-to-human transmission of COVID-19 can occur not only in a family but also in neighborhoods. The cases in two families had close relationship, indicating the necessity to strengthen the health education about COVID-19 prevention and control and the management of groups at high risk to reduce the incidence of COVID-19 in families and neighborhoods.
2.Study on the Dose-time-effect Relationship of Tibetan Medicine Rannasangpei in Cerebral Ischemia-reperfusion Injury Model Rats with Intragastric Administration
Yuan LIANG ; Ke FU ; Zhang WANG ; Weijun SUN ; Wenlong XU ; Xiaojing JIA ; Peiyan XU ; Lu CHEN
China Pharmacy 2019;30(1):94-98
OBJECTIVE: To study the dose-time-effect relationship of Tibetan medicine Rannasangpei in cerebral ischemic- reperfusion injury model rats with intragastric administration. METHODS: The rats were randomly divided into sham operation group (normal saline, 10 mL/kg), model control group (normal saline, 10 mL/kg), positive control group (nimodipine, 30 mg/kg), Rannasangpei different dose groups (0.52, 1.04, 2.08, 4.17, 8.33, 16.67, 33.34, 66.68, 133.36, 266.72 and 533.44 mg/kg), with 18 rats in each group. Each group was given relevant medicine intragastrically once; 25 min after intragastric administration, cerebral ischemic-reperfusion injury model was established with suture-occluded method in those groups except for sham operation group. 24, 48, 72 h after cerebral ischemia, neuroethology of rats were graded in each group. The rate of cerebral infraction was detected to evaluate the optimal effective time, the optimal dose (Dmax) and maximal effect (the rate of minimum cerebral infraction, Emax) of Ratnasampil at different periods of cerebral ischemia. Dose-time-effect relationship of Rannasangpei dose with the rate of cerebral infraction was fitted with Thermo Kinetica 5.1 software. The area under curve (AUClast) and retention dose (MRTlast) of dose-effect curve were calculated, and detect the levels of SOD and MDA. RESULTS: Compared with sham operation group, the neurobehavior of model group was significantly abnormal (P<0.05 or P<0.01), and the rate of cerebral infarction was significantly increased (P<0.01); the level of SOD was decreased significantly (P<0.01, 48 h), and the level MDA was increased significantly (P<0.05, 48 h). Compared with model control group, there was no significant change in neurobehavioral abnormalities in the nimodipine group (P>0.05), and the rate of cerebral infraction was decreased significantly (P<0.01, 24, 48 h). The level of SOD in rats were increased significantly (P<0.01, 48 h), while the level MDA decreased significantly (P<0.05, 48 h). Rannasangpei 2.08-33.34 mg/kg could significantly improved neurobehavioral abnormalities (P<0.05, 24 h); 24 h after cerebral ischemia, the rate of cerebral infraction was decreased significantly in Rannasangpei 4.17-133.36 mg/kg group (the lowest is 33.34 mg/kg group, P<0.05 or P<0.01). The level of SOD in rats were increased significantly in 33.34-533.44 mg/kg groups (P<0.05). the level MDA was decreased significantly in 0.52-2.08, 8.33, 33.34, 266.72 and 533.44 mg/kg groups (P<0.05). Dmax was 33.34 mg/kg, Emax was 3.02%, AUClast was 5 141.76 mg/kg and MRTlast was 329.161 mg/kg. 48 h after cerebral ischemia, the rate of cerebral infraction was decreased significantly in Rannasangpei 2.08-133.36 mg/kg groups (the lowest is 66.68 mg/kg group, P<0.05 or P<0.01), while the level of SOD was increased significantly in 1.04-533.44(except for 4.17)mg/kg groups (P<0.05). The level of MDA was decreased significantly in 16.67-66.68, 533.44 mg/kg groups (P<0.05), Dmax was 66.68 mg/kg, Emax was 2.13%, AUClast was 5 219.36 mg/kg and MRTlast was 340.521 mg/kg. 72 h after cerebral ischemia, the rate of cerebral infraction and the level of MDA had no significant decreased in Rannasangpei groups (P>0.05), and the levels of SOD had no significant increase (except for 0.52 mg/kg group, P>0.05). CONCLUSIONS: The optimal effective time of Rannasangpei for the treatment of cerebral ischemia-reperfusion injury in rats is 48 h, and the Dmax is 66.68 mg/kg. The improvement mechanism may be related to increase the level of SOD and decrease the level of MDA.
3.Value of 18F-FDG PET/CT with Volume Metabolic Parameters for Prognosis Evaluation in Limited-Disease Small Cell Lung Cancer
Xiaoping LIN ; Wei FAN ; Peiyan LIANG ; Yingying HU ; Xu ZHANG
Journal of Sun Yat-sen University(Medical Sciences) 2017;38(5):765-773
[Objective]To investigate the prognostic value of 18F-FDG PET/CT with different metabolic parameters in newly diagnosed limited-disease(LD)small cell lung cancer(SCLC).[Methods]Retrospective analysis was carried out in the patients between June 2005 to December 2016 in our hospital confirmed of LD SCLC by pathology or cytology and comprehensive imaging. Fifty-four patients were recruited. Record the general characteristics of patients,pre-treatment KPS score,smoking status,weight loss,serum LDH,NSE,OS,PFS. All lesions(primary lesions + metastases)were sketched out within one VOI,and the SUVmax, SUVmean and SUVpeak in the VOI were automatically measured and recorded. The automatic measurement was performed by the fixed threshold method. The thresholds of tumor of MTV and TLG were 40% and 50% of SUVmax. The TLG and MTV were identified as TLG40%,TLG50%,MTV40% and MTV50% respectively. Kaplan-Meier method was used for survival analysis. All the prognostic factors were analyzed by Cox model.[Result]The median SUVmax was 13.92(2.61~43.28),the median of SUVmean was 8.31(1.71~26.85) and the median of SUVpeak was 10.51(1.49 ~ 27.48). The median of TLG40% was 340.22(16.58 ~ 2827.26),the median of TLG50%was 215.645(1.70 ~ 2270.36),the median of MTV40% was 36.71(1.15 ~ 259.47 cm3),the median of MTV50% was 19.65(0.93 ~1900.00)cm3. Univariate and multivariate analysis of metabolic index and prognosis showed that TLG50% was the prognostic factor of OS(P = 0.013),but not of PFS(P > 0.05). The SUVmax,SUVmean and SUVpeak were not the prognostic factors of OS and PFS(P >0.05).[Conclusion]The volume metabolic parameters TLG50%was the independent prognostic factor of the overall survival time of the LD SCLC. The volume metabolic parameters (TLG and MTV) of 18F-FDG PET/CT were related to the prognosis of SCLC ,which could provide the basis for individual chemotherapy.
4.Value of 18 F-FDG PET/CT for prognosis evaluation in small cell lung cancer with normal serum lac-tate dehydrogenase
Xiaoping LIN ; Yingying HU ; Xu ZHANG ; Peiyan LIANG ; Wei FAN
Chinese Journal of Nuclear Medicine and Molecular Imaging 2017;37(10):601-606
Objective To evaluate the value of 18 F-FDG PET/CT imaging in predicting the progno-sis of newly diagnosed SCLC with normal serum LDH ( SCLC-nsLDH) . Methods A total of 68 SCLC pa-tients (59 males, 9 females, median age:58.5 years) proved by pathology between June 2005 and Decem-ber 2016 were retrospectively analyzed. All patients underwent 18 F-FDG PET/CT. The general information of patients, including LDH, NSE, OS, PFS and SUVmax , were recorded. SUVmax differences were analyzed with Mann-Whitney u test. Life-table method and Kaplan-Meier analysis were used to estimate the survival rate and median survival time. The survival function curve was drawn. Log-rank test was used to analyze whether there existed statistical differences in survival period among different groups. Cox regression analysis was used for screening the influencing factors of prognosis. Results ( 1) In 68 SCLC patients, there were 38 cases with limited disease ( LD) and 30 cases with extensive disease ( ED) . There were 3 cases in stageⅠ, 7 cases in stage Ⅱ, 29 cases in stage Ⅲ, 29 cases in stage Ⅳ. The median SUVmax of the primary tumor was 11.35 (9.90, 13.90). There was no significant difference between the median SUVmax of LD group and that of ED group:11.05(9.72, 13.60) vs 12.25(10. 05, 14.12)months;z=-0.797, P=0.426. The median serum LDH was 195.15(171.00, 220.80) U/L. (2) The median follow-up time was 18(range:2-101) months. The disease developed in 46 patients and 35 patients died. The median OS was 23 (95%CI:13.3-32.7) months and median PFS was 17 (95% CI: 11.4-22.6) months. (3) ROC curve showed the optimal SUVmax cutoff value was 10.85. The OS of patients with SUVmax≤10.85 ( n=25) and with SUVmax>10.85 (n=43) were 40.0(95% CI:2.5-77.5) months and 18.0(95% CI:13.3-22.7) months(χ2=8.956, P=0.003), respectively. (4)Weight loss, VALG stage and primary tumor SUVmax were independent prog-nostic factors for OS (all P<0.05). Only VALG stage was an independent prognostic factor for PFS (P<0. 001) . Conclusion 18 F-FDG PET/CT can help to differentiate the different prognosis of SCLC-nsLDH patients, and provide more evidence for the choice of individual treatment strategy.
5.Analysis of quantity and function of dendritic cells in peripheral blood of patients with repeated implantation failure
Yong ZENG ; Chunyu HUANG ; Xian CHEN ; Peiyan LIANG ; Lianghui DIAO ; Cong CHEN ; Xu ZHANG ; Biao YIN
Chinese Journal of Immunology 2016;(2):239-243
Objective:To evaluate the quantity and function changes of dendritic cells ( DC) in peripheral blood of patients with repeated implantation failure ( RIF).Methods:30 patients with RIF and 15 normal controls were enrolled in this study,and the peripheral blood was collected during the mid-luteal phase.The percentage of DC subsets and the expression levels of functional molecules were assessed by flow cytometric analysis.Results:Compared with normal controls,the percentage of lin-HLA-DR+DC cells accounting for leukocytes in patients with RIF was not significantly different ( P>0.05).There were also no significant differences in the expression levels of co-stimulatory molecules ( CD80 and CD86) and immune tolerant molecules CD200 on DC cells surfaces between patients with RIF and normal controls ( all P>0.05).In addition,the percentage of CD11c+CD123-mDC accounting for DC cells was significantly increased in patients with RIF (P<0.05),however,the percentage of CD11c-CD123+pDC was similar (P>0.05). Conclusion:The percentage of mDC accounting for DC cells was significantly increased in patients with RIF, which may be one of factors affecting pregnancy outcomes.
6.Apical sealing ability of iRoot SP in oval-root canals in vitro
Qi YANG ; Fangli TONG ; Ming YANG ; Caiying LIANG ; Peiyan YUAN
The Journal of Practical Medicine 2016;32(14):2309-2312
Objective To evaluate the apical sealing ability of iRoot SP root canal sealer in oval-root canal. Methods After root canals were instrumented by Mtwo, 28 premolars with oval-root canal were randomly divided into 2 groups, 14 teeth in each. The root canals were obturated with AH Plus (group A) and iRoot SP (group B) by modified continuous wave condensation technique. The apical leakage was evaluated by dye penetration method and transparent teeth technique. Results Mean depth of leakage was (0.92 ± 0.26) mm for group A and (0.84 ± 0.40) mm for group B. There was no significant difference between the two groups (t=0.506, P > 0.05). Conclusion The apical sealing ability of iRoot SP is equivalent to AH Plus in oval-root canal.

10.EFFECTS OF PODOPHYLLIC ACID PIPERIDYL HYDR-AZONE NITROXIDE RADICAL ON THE PROLIFERATION, MITOTIC INDEX AND DNA SYNTHESIS OF SOME CANCER CELLS IN VITRO
Junzhi WANG ; Peiyan ZHANG ; Zhongdong LIANG ;
Chinese Pharmacological Bulletin 1987;0(01):-
It was found that the proliferation of mice L7712 leukemic cells in vitro was markedly inhibited by 5 mg/L GP1 and VP10 The inhib itory rate increased with the incubation time. At a concentration of 0 .04-20mg/L, the mitotic index ( MI ) of GP1 group increased, but the MI of VP16 group decreased. After L7712 cells were treated with GP, 5 mg/L for 12 h the MI reached the highest point which was 8 times as high as that of the control, at the same time, the MI of VP16 ( 5 mg/L) group was about one-third of that of the control. The result of the combination of GP1 with VP16 showed that VP16 could antagonize the effect of GP on MI of L7712 cells. After being treated by GP1 and VP18 for 24 h, serious damage of L7712 cells could be observed. Both drugs inhibited the incorporation of (3H) TdR into DNA of S180, ascitic hepatoma (AH), L1210 and L7712 cells incubated for 24 h. It was further observed that S180 and L7712 cells were more sensitive than other cells to both drugs.
